The message on my private cell phone said "Edward Williams calling regarding a matter that could lead to your arrest and involving your attorney call me now 814-334-1010"  I returned the call to the phone number which they stated goes to an attorney's office.  I beg to differ, they were extremely unprofessional and couldn't tell me WHY they are attempting to "sue" me or why I was being "arrested."  Eventually he tells me that I took out a payday loan, and need to pay it immediately or I would be arrested.  

I laughed, and asked for more information.  I asked what the name of the attorney was, eventually he would tell me "John McKenzie" and I followed with more questions regarding the attorney, which upset him greatly.  He said I needed an attorney, I would appear in court and there were documents necessary.  I asked what state he practiced in, and eventually he hung up on me.

I called back, my number had been blocked.

I tried calling again from another number, and got right through.  This time Jacob Brown picked up and began his abrasive conversation immediately.  His accent sounded similar to the first guy, middle eastern, and he was upset that I asked him if Jacob Brown was his real name.  He was so upset in fact he neglected to tell me what i owe them for, and kept going on and on about how he couldn't sound like "Jacob Brown."  At this point, I was finding it all to entertaining.  I asked for the name of the attorney, he replied "None of your business." 

I then said, "You said I was going to be arrested, what's your payment information so I don't go to jail."  He told me I better "cool it" with my attitude or else I was going to jail.  I laughed, and said "You already said I was going to jail, what do I have to lose at this point."  He was quite angry, I think at this point he knew I called his scam bluff.  He started yelling at me, and I yelled back that I wasn't falling for his UNPROFESSIONAL attorney tactics, that attorneys don't CALL you to notify you to appear in court.  Again, he hung up. 

After GOOGLING the phone number, and searching for "John McKenzie" as a practicing attorney in the state of Pennsyvania, he does not exist.  The google search lead to RIPOFFREPORT and various other sites stating they are a scam.  

Here is what they DON'T know.  I have been a BILL collector for both attorneys and third party agencies.  I KNOW the routine, and I KNOW the system.  Nice try guys, but you DIDN'T get me.

How are they getting YOUR information?  When you apply for ONLINE payday loans.  You provide them with your account information, social security number and all your contact information.  RESEARCH BEFORE YOU PAY!  Their tactics are aggressive threats that scare you to pay before you do your research.  Lucky for me, I know how it works so I was able to call their bluff.
